When the following heatwave comes alongside and also you drag your outdated standing fan from the cabinet, you’ll blow off the mud, plug it in and take heed to it rattle away.

You may idly think about changing it however surprise if a more recent fan will actually make any distinction.

I hope I can persuade you that it’s going to. An funding now may make the following heatwave rather more bearable.

SwitchBot’s standing circulator fan is a deceptively easy, old school round fan. However it’s ultra-quiet, highly effective and comes with a number of options that make it extraordinarily useful to make use of anyplace within the dwelling.

For a begin, you should use it cordless, schedule it to return on at common instances, and it even has an evening mild and ultra-gentle child mode. As an energy-efficient 24W system, it’ll value you a most of 1p per hour to run within the UK – and far much less at decrease ranges – making it an inexpensive and dependable method to keep cool.

The SwitchBot fan wants a bit of meeting earlier than it’s prepared to make use of. You’ll want to connect the stand to the bottom and the fan head to the stand. However this itself is a bonus – you may as well use the fan in a extra compact type, with out the stand, though keep in mind that its broad base means it’ll take up a whole lot of house on a desk.

SwitchBot fan standing on a table

Emma Rowley / Foundry

It’s a traditional-looking round fan that stands 100cm/39.5 inches tall (or round 38cm/15in in desk mode). It’s white, aside from a wood-effect fan guard. It’s a a lot much less stark colourway than most black/gray/white rivals, which solely look good in trendy rooms, and it’ll mix in higher in houses with hotter décor.

It’s light-weight too, so you possibly can take it from room to room with you – and even use it outdoors in its cordless type.

There are 3 ways to regulate the fan: by way of the management panel on the bottom, utilizing the equipped distant, or utilizing the good options.

The controls on the bottom are small and laborious to make out at a distance, so should you’re utilizing the fan in standing mode, you’ll wish to use one of many distant choices.

The distant management is properly designed and can allow you to do all the pieces besides scheduling the fan. It sticks magnetically to the again of the fan when not in use, so that you’re much less prone to lose it. Nonetheless, it doesn’t have glow-in-the-dark keys like some rivals do, so that you’ll wish to use the app at night time, to cease you fumbling round at the hours of darkness.

The app additionally provides you entry to scheduling, utilizing voice instructions by way of Alexa, Siri or your Google House speaker, plus all different controls. Merely obtain the SwitchBot app, create an account and pair your system. In our take a look at, this was fast and straightforward to do.

The fan has all of the options you’d count on. There are 9 fundamental pace settings, however within the app you possibly can finesse the pace degree from 1-100%. The bottom setting is silent at simply 22dB and delicate. The highest setting continues to be comparatively quiet and, whereas not as robust as some rivals, it’s nonetheless way over it is advisable preserve cool on a sizzling day.

It has 4 modes: regular, pure, sleep and an ultra-gentle child setting. There are additionally two night time mild choices (gentler and brighter), making it a great choice for a kid or child’s room. By the way, good options are an enormous plus on this case, as you possibly can swap the fan off remotely, with out disturbing your little one’s sleep.

The fan additionally oscillates on a vertical and horizontal axis – and each directly, should you like that form of factor. And it’s highly effective sufficient which you can place it by a window and use it to attract colder air in and sizzling air out.

One of many issues we like most concerning the SwitchBot fan is how extremely power environment friendly it’s. Its brushless motor means it consumes a lot much less energy than most rivals. On full energy, it’ll solely use 24 watts of electrical energy per hour. On a normal UK July 2026 worth cap tariff, that’ll value you much less lower than 1p per hour. And that, to be clear, is once you’re working it at full whack. It is a fan you possibly can afford to depart working all day and night time, if want be.

Unplugged, SwitchBot says that the fan can run for as much as 12 hours in pure mode, 13 hours in sleep mode and a whopping 28 hours in child mode. In the event you use different options, akin to oscillation, the battery life will possible drop considerably.

Do you have to purchase the SwitchBot standing circulator fan?

It is a fan that’ll be helpful in nearly any family. In smaller houses, it’ll be simple to maneuver from room to room with you. In case you have a backyard, you should use it outdoors, or take it into the kitchen to chill you whilst you’re cooking, with out taking over a plug level. It could even be best for a kid’s bed room with its ultra-gentle setting and night time mild.

Folks with established good dwelling set-ups are the one ones who ought to look elsewhere, as you’ll have to spend money on a SwitchBot Hub to get Matter compatibility. However altogether, it is a extremely advisable purchase.
